Cookie, rum ball, no bake is a delicious and indulgent dessert that combines crushed cookies, cocoa powder, rum, and various sweeteners to create a rich, no-bake treat. Originating from regions with a strong rum production history, these treats are often served during festive occasions and celebrations, making them a favorite in many households around the world. Their easy preparation and delightful taste make them an appealing choice for dessert lovers.
Nutritionally, cookie rum balls provide a unique balance of macronutrients, containing approximately 514 calories per 100g. They are high in carbohydrates (63.80g) and fats (26.20g), with a modest amount of protein (5.40g). While they are energy-dense, these treats can be enjoyed in moderation. Store cookie rum balls in an airtight container at room temperature for up to a week or refrigerate to prolong freshness. They can also be frozen for up to three months for longer storage.
